Sports injuries can cause damage to your ligaments, tendons, joints, muscles, nerves, or blood vessels. Sometimes, you may need to undergo a surgical procedure before we can begin your rehabilitation to help you return to work and sports commitments. We are also highly skilled in sports massage and biomechanical analysis to assist in achieving high-quality performance while recovering. For elite athletes, we design a strength and conditioning program to ensure they achieve their full sporting potential.

 

We commonly see:

  • Tendon sprains and strains at all body parts

  • Ligament tear

  • Acute or recurrent muscular tears/injuries

  • Chronic overuse injuries

  • Biomechanical injuries- faulty movement pattern and poor sports technique

Post-operation rehabilitation:

  • Rotator cuff muscle repair

  • Arthroscopy

  • Joint replacement (knee, hip)

  • ACL reconstruction

  • Meniscus repair

  • Spinal fusion
